当前位置:首页 > 问问

52单片机p0什么意思 52单片机P0口解析及使用方法

1、什么是52单片机P0

52单片机P0指的是单片机中的一个端口,也称I/O口。P0口通常用于连接LED等输出设备,以及按键等输入设备,是单片机最常用的端口之一。在51单片机中,P0口有40个pin脚,可以进行数字输入输出(I/O);而在52单片机中,P0口只有32个pin脚。特别的,不同的厂商可能会对P0口的具体定义有所区别,因此在使用时需要查阅相应的资料。

2、P0口的功能

P0口的功能较为灵活,可以进行数字和模拟输入输出。P0.0-P0.7位于P0口的低字节,P0.0 - P0.1 用于串口通信,P0.2用于外部中断,P0.3 - P0.5用于定时器计数。P0.6和P0.7是普通的数字I/O端口。

P0.8-P0.15位于P0口的高字节,可以用于扩展功能如SPI、I2C等。P0.8和P0.9可用于定时器计数。P0.13和P0.14可用于PWM输出。P0.15与P0.14同时使用时,可做双路PWM输出。

3、常见的P0口应用

LED灯控制是P0口的最常见应用。通过P0口输出高低电平,就可以实现LED闪烁、流水灯等效果。此外,P0口还可以用于连接按键、LCD显示屏等输入输出设备。

在物联网应用中,52单片机常常被用于连接各种传感器,如温度传感器、湿度传感器、气体传感器等。这些传感器的信号可以通过模拟输入来获取,而扩展的SPI、I2C接口则可以用来连接WiFi、蓝牙等无线通信模块。

4、结语

总之,P0口作为单片机最为重要和常用的端口之一,在单片机学习和实践中具有非常重要的意义。对P0口的认识、应用和掌握,是单片机入门的关键所在。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章